When I was learning scripting the ESTK was great, easy to use, but as my scripts became more complex and span multiple files I need standard features found in other IDE's; highlighting a variable will also highlight other occurrences, and "Right-Click" features light "Go to Declaration", "Go to Implementation", etc.
I am going to try WebStorm as my authoring IDE, and use ExtendScript to debug.
